020714Y Dial gauge mount
•
Turn the crankshaft to TDC (the rever-
sal point of the dial gauge's rotation).
•
Lock the crankshaft at TDC using the
appropriate tool.
•
Calculate the difference between the
two measurements: use the chart be-
low to identify the thickness of the cyl-
inder base gasket to be used for
refitting. Correctly identify the cylinder
base gasket thickness to keep the cor-
rect compression ratio.
•
Remove the special tool and the cylin-
der.
Specific tooling
020720Y Timing tool
BASE GASKET
Specification Desc./Quantity
Protrusion detected from 0.6 to 0.75 mm (0.0236 / 0.0295 in) Gasket 0.5 mm (0.0197 in)
Protrusion detected from 0.75 to 0.85 mm (0.0295 / 0.0335 in) Gasket 0.6 mm (0.0236 in)
Protrusion detected from 0.85 to 1 mm (0.0335 / 0.0394 in) Gasket 0.7 mm (0.0275 in)

APRILIA SHIVER 900 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Displacement896.1 cc
Transmission6-speed
Rear Brakes240 mm disc, single-piston caliper
Engine TypeV-Twin, 4-stroke
Power70 kW (95.2 hp) @ 8, 750 rpm
Torque90 Nm at 6, 500 rpm
Fuel SystemElectronic fuel injection
Front SuspensionInverted fork with adjustable preload and rebound damping
Rear SuspensionAluminum swingarm with adjustable rebound and preload
Front BrakesDual 320 mm discs, radial 4-piston calipers
ABSStandard
Traction ControlAdjustable traction control
Ride ModesSport, Touring, Rain
Seat Height810 mm
Wheelbase1, 460 mm
Fuel Capacity15 liters
Dry Weight199 kg (439 lbs)
